    If your computer is tiny... like a mini-ITX form factor system or smaller, put it on your desk. On the floor will make things hard to reach.
    If it is amid tower or larger, it is designed to be on the floor, and should be on the floor.
    Putting such a large on your desk provides 0 benefit. Unless you live in a super dusty environment (which I would suggest to get your lungs check out first, if that was the case), than on the floor. even if you have carpet. Just clean your dust filter out (hence the point of having them), once a week, to a month (depending if you have pets and environment and air quality), and you are good. Once a year, bring a can of compressed air and clean the inside to keep the heatsink and fans clean for optimal operation.
